Herb of the day: Angelica

Angelica Root is also known as Masterwort, Ground Ash, Holy Ghost Root, Archangel Root and Root of the Holy Ghost.
In Chinese medicine it is known as D**g Quai and is often referred to as ‘female Ginseng’ as it has been shown to affect estrogen.
It is believed that the plant’s name was derived from the fact that, according to the old calendar, it usually came into bloom around the feast day of the Archangel Michael, who appeared in a vision to explain the plant’s protective powers against evil.

Magical attributes are protection and exorcism. It is said to protect against negative energy and attracts positive energy. Use in healing & exorcism incenses and scatter for purification, protection, and uncrossing. Add to incense to promote healing or to the bath to remove curses, hexes, or spells. Also thought to promote temperance.

The Iroquois would infuse hot water with angelica root and, once cool, sprinkle on an area to clear out any unwanted spirits.

Herb of the day: Gotu kola (Centella asiatica)

Medicinal Uses:
Gotu kola has been important in the medicinal systems of central Asia for centuries. It was purported in Sri Lanka to prolong life, as the leaves are commonly eaten by elephants. Numerous skin diseases, ranging from poorly healing wounds to leprosy, have been treated with it, Gotu Kola is an excellent mental stimulant. It is often used after mental breakdowns, and used regularly, can prevent nervous breakdown, as it is a brain cell stimulant. It relieves mental fatigue and senility, and aids the body in defending itself against toxins. It also has a historical reputation for boosting mental activity and for helping a variety of illnesses, such as high blood pressure, rheumatism, fever, and nervous disorders. Some of its common applications in Ayurvedic medicine include heart disease, water retention, hoarseness, bronchitis, and coughs in children, and as a poultice for many skin conditions. It reduces scarring when applied during inflammatory period of the wound. It was found effective when applied on patients with third degree burns, when the treatment commenced immediately after the accident. Daily local application to the affected area, along with intramuscular injections, limited the shrinking of the skin as it healed. It prevented infection and inhibited scar formation.
